Staying higher than the road in the proper tail usually means becoming larger than anticipated and so more unfold out in that path than a traditional distribution ought to be. The left tail for your damaging residuals also shows some separation from the road to obtain additional Serious (right here additional damaging) than anticipated, suggesting somewhat added unfold while in the lessen tail than suggested by a traditional distribution.
